I have configured a nice dynamic dns with dhcpd system with bind9 and 
dhcp3-server on debian gnu/linux, and it seemed to be working very 
well, until I attached a Microsoft windows xp dhcp clients and the dns 
queries where not the same as those of the linux clients.

option domain-name "dynamic.powercraft.nl static.powercraft.nl";

I know Microsoft DNS can work, because if I manually set the DNS 
servers it works, but manually setting every client is not workable 
solution for me.

When debugging the bind9 dns request I can what goes wrong in the request:

27-May-2010 00:25:45.159 queries: info: client 192.168.30.100#1314: 
query: jelle-laptop.dynamic.powercraft.nl\032static.powercraft.nl IN A +

It seems the domain-name set by windows is received as one server with 
spaces in it names instead of receiving two domain-names the client 
should be using.
